High Quality Roofing Solutions: Roofer New Albany IN Experts

Picking the Perfect Roof Covering Solutions: An Overview of the Options AvailableFrom roof fixing and installment to upkeep and substitute, the choices can be frustrating. Finding a trustworthy and experienced roof covering service provider is crucial to ensure the longevity and durability of your roof covering. Whether you are in need of emergency

read more